Course Content

• Aquaculture Financial Management Principles
• Investment Analysis in Aquaculture (including NPV, IRR)
• Aquaculture Risk Management and Insurance
• Funding Sources for Aquaculture Projects (grants, loans, equity)
• Budgeting and Cost Control in Aquaculture Operations
• Aquaculture Project Appraisal and Feasibility Studies
• Financial Reporting and Analysis for Aquaculture Businesses
• Legal and Regulatory Aspects of Aquaculture Finance

Career path

Aquaculture Finance Career Roles (UK) Description
Aquaculture Financial Analyst Analyze financial data, develop budgets, and manage financial risks within aquaculture businesses. Crucial for sustainable growth.
Senior Aquaculture Accountant Oversee financial reporting, compliance, and auditing processes for large-scale aquaculture operations. Requires extensive experience.
Aquaculture Investment Manager Evaluate investment opportunities in the aquaculture sector, managing portfolios and providing financial advice. High demand role.
Fisheries and Aquaculture Economist Analyze economic trends and policies impacting the aquaculture industry, offering insights for strategic decision-making.
